India’s ‘abducted grooms’- BBC News
Indian parents often go through intense social pressure to find the perfect groom for their daughters.
So much so that some of them in the eastern Indian state of Bihar end up kidnapping grooms. Roshan and Parveen told a BBC team their experience of forced marriages.

New explosions near Iranian port cities, says state media | BBC News
Explosions have been heard near two Iranian port cities, Bandar Abbas and Bushehr, state media has reported.
It comes after another night of strikes between the US and Iran, with Iran’s Islamic Revolutionary Guard Corps saying it hit two UAE tankers in the Strait of Hormuz and targeted US facilities in Jordan and Bahrain.
The UAE called the attack “brazen”, adding that an Indian crew member was killed and eight others were injured.
Meanwhile, the US military says it completed strikes on targets aimed at degrading “Iran’s ability to attack commercial shipping” – Iranian state media reports three people were killed.

US launches more strikes on Iran and resumes naval blockade of ports | BBC News
The US military said it was carrying out a new wave of strikes on targets in Iran. It said the aim of the attacks was to degrade Iran’s ability to attack shipping in the strait of Hormuz. It came ass the US Navy resumed its blockade of Iran’s ports.
Iran said that control of the strait of Hormuz was required for its national security and it will exercise sovereignty over the key shipping lane, whatever the cost.
President Trump announced that he was scrapping a plan he had announced a day earlier, for placing a 20% toll or tariff on all cargos passing through the strait of Hormuz.

Donald Trump scraps threat of 20% fee on Strait of Hormuz cargo | BBC News
President Donald Trump has reversed his threat of a 20% fee on all Strait of Hormuz cargo shipping, as the US battles to break Iran’s hold on the waterway.
He said the toll would be replaced by trade and investment deals with Gulf states, just hours before the US resumes a blockade of Iranian ports.
It follows renewed strikes between the US and Iran, which triggered a sharp rise in oil prices as tanker traffic through the Strait has virtually stalled.
